Economics Weekly 22 March 2024


The March 2024 Monetary Policy Committee (MPC) meeting is scheduled to take place on Wednesday, 27 March. While we expect interest rates to remain unchanged, the messaging at that meeting remains key as many spectators of monetary policy around the globe seek indications of when interest rate cuts may be implemented.


 

Economics Weekly 15 March 2024


The FNB/BER Building Confidence index, a composite index gauging sentiment in the entire building value chain, plunged by 16 points in 1Q24 to reach 27 points. This represents the lowest level since 1Q21 when the country was under Covid-19 lockdown restrictions. The souring sentiment in 1Q24 follows two quarters of confidence gains, which aroused hopes that a sustained uptrend may be on the cards for the building sector.


 

A sideways movement in house prices, in line with expectations


The FNB House Price Index growth averaged 0.7% y/y in February, slightly lower than the 0.9% in January (revised from 0.6%). These low levels of house price appreciation should persist in the near term, amid still elevated living and borrowing costs, as well as heightened political uncertainty, both domestically and internationally.


 

Economics Weekly 8 March 2024


Following our analysis of the latest GDP data release, we now turn our attention to gross fixed capital formation (fixed investment), a vital component of the GDP identity, to evaluate its trajectory. This assessment is pivotal given current conditions, including subdued business confidence and a low employment-to-population ratio.
